Dhegiha Language Family Comparison
-
ta-ti oⁿ-he (ttátti ǫ́he), ta-ti aⁿ-he (ttátti ąhe)
- wind (RR-Quapaw)
-
ta-ti o-ha (ta-ti-û-hâ)
- windy weather (LH-Quapaw)
-
ta-doⁿ-he
(tadóⁿhe)
- gust, whirlwind, sudden gust of wind (Omaha/Ponca)
-
ta-doⁿ-he (tadoⁿhe)
- whirlwind (Omaha)
-
ʰta-tse o-he-sa-zhi (ʰtaacé óhesaži)
- cyclone, tornado, storm with strong winds, gale (CQ-Osage)
-
ta-je o-pʰe (tajé ophé)
-
tornado, whirlwind (Kanza)
______________________________________________________________________________
-
ta-ti oⁿ-he (ttátti ǫ́he), ta-ti aⁿ-he (ttátti ąhe)
- wind (RR-Quapaw)
-
ta-de (tadé)
- wind (Omaha/Ponca)
-
ʰta-dse (ṭa-dsé)
- wind, the winds, the four quarters of the earth, air
(FL-Osage)
-
ʰta-tse (ʰtaacé)
- wind, air (CQ-Osage)
-
ta-je (tajé)
- wind (Kanza)
______________________________________________________________________________
-
aⁿ-he (ą́he)
- lay a long/in obj. on something, aⁿ-he (ąhé) -
1sg, a-daⁿ-he (ádąhe) - 2sg (RR-Quapaw)
-
oⁿ-he (ǫhé)
- lay sg/ly/in inside something, put, o-woⁿ-he (owǫ́he)
- 1sg, o-doⁿ-he (odǫ́he) - 2sg, oⁿ-koⁿ-ha-we
(ǫkǫ́hawe) - 1pl (RR-Quapaw)
-
u-oⁿ-he (u-oⁿ-he)
- lay (FL-Osage)
-
oⁿ-he (oⁿhé)
-
classifier for sitting or lying broad object, JOD: This is used
followng another verb when a large or large and broad object is
acted on (Kanza)

-
ta-ti-oⁿ-ha-zhi (ttáttiǫ́haži)
- windless, a calm (RR-Quapaw)
-
ta-ti o-hi-de (ttátti óhide)
- cardinal points; whence the four winds blow (RR-Quapaw)
-
ta-ti o-di-bdi (ttátti
ódibdí)
- whirlwind (RR-Quapaw)
